Now, Let’s Completely Close Apps Using the App Switcher

Sometimes, apps keep running in the background, and this can slow down your iPad. So, if you want to completely close an app, then follow these steps:

  1. Double-press the Home Button to open the App Switcher.
  2. At this point, all running apps will appear as cards.
  3. Swipe up on the app you want to close, and it will disappear from the screen.
  4. If you need to close more apps, then just repeat the process.

This method ensures that the app is fully closed, rather than just minimized.

What If the App Freezes? Here’s How to Force Close It

If an app suddenly freezes on your iPad, then it can feel like being stuck in a conversation with no escape—frustrating, right? 😭

So, if an app is unresponsive, then follow these steps to force close the app on iPad with Home Button:

  1. Open the App Switcher by double-pressing the Home Button.
  2. Find the app that is frozen or unresponsive.
  3. Swipe up using two fingers for a stronger close.
  4. If the app still won’t close, then restart your iPad by holding down the Power + Home Button until the Apple logo appears.

Once restarted, your iPad should feel smoother and more responsive.

Alternatively, Use AssistiveTouch to Close Apps

If your Home Button starts acting up (maybe it feels harder to press or unresponsive), then you can use AssistiveTouch instead:

  1. Go to Settings > Accessibility > Touch > AssistiveTouch.
  2. Enable AssistiveTouch, and a virtual button will appear on the screen.
  3. Tap AssistiveTouch > Device > More > App Switcher.
  4. Swipe up on the app you want to close.

This feature is extremely helpful for those who use iPads frequently but have a Home Button that’s no longer working well. 😆

Still Experiencing Lag? Here’s What Might Be Causing It

If your iPad is still slow even after closing apps regularly, then check the following:

  • Is your iPad running low on storage? If storage is almost full, then try deleting unnecessary apps or files.
  • Have you updated iOS? Go to Settings > General > Software Update and check for the latest version.
  • Reset all settings by going to Settings > General > Reset > Reset All Settings.
  • If nothing helps, then maybe it’s time to consider upgrading to a new iPad. 😭

FAQ About Closing Apps on iPad with Home Button

1. Should I always close apps after using them?

No, because iOS is optimized to manage background apps efficiently. So, you don’t need to close them all the time.

2. Why do apps keep running after I press the Home Button?

Pressing the Home Button only minimizes the app, but it doesn’t completely close it. So, to fully close it, use the App Switcher and swipe up.

3. Does closing apps save battery life?

It depends. If an app consumes a lot of battery in the background, then closing it can help preserve battery life.

4. What should I do if my Home Button is broken?

Use AssistiveTouch as an alternative or take your iPad to a repair center.
